Développeur Full Stack Expérimenté – Java / Vue.js

  • Temps complet
  • Contract Type: Permanent
  • Region: Senegal

Description de l'entreprise

Implantée à Dakar, ALTEN Sénégal est la filiale du groupe ALTEN, leader mondial de l’ingénierie et du conseil en technologies. Elle joue aujourd’hui un rôle clé dans l’accompagnement du développement professionnel des ingénieurs en Afrique de l’Ouest, et accompagne la stratégie de développement de ses clients dans les domaines de l’innovation et des systèmes d’information technologiques.

Notre mission : répondre aux ambitions technologiques de nos clients — grands donneurs d’ordre internationaux — dans les secteurs de l’automobile, du ferroviaire, de l’IT, des télécommunications et des médias.

Rejoindre ALTEN Sénégal, c’est intégrer un écosystème d’excellence et bénéficier :

• D’un parcours de carrière personnalisé et évolutif

• D’une politique ambitieuse de développement des compétences

• D’un environnement de travail stimulant, collaboratif et porteur de sens

Description du poste

Au sein de la Digital Factory Marchandise, Commercial & Links, le consultant interviendra sur la conception et le développement d’applications Full Stack.

Ses principales missions :

  • Développement et maintenance d’applications Full Stack (Java / Spring Boot / Vue.js)
  • Conception et développement d’API REST sécurisées
  • Implémentation d’architectures microservices
  • Développement d’interfaces dynamiques en Vue.js (Composition API)
  • Intégration et consommation d’API côté front
  • Mise en œuvre des principes DDD, Clean Architecture et SOLID
  • Participation aux phases de conception, développement, tests et mise en production
  • Contribution à l’amélioration continue et à la qualité logicielle

Qualifications

Diplômé(e) d'un Bac + 5 en Informatique 

Expérience : 3 à 7 ans d’expérience en développement Java / Vue.js.

Compétences requises :

  • Spring Boot
  • Vue.js
  • API REST
  • Microservices
  • Bases de données SQL / NoSQL
  • Docker / Kubernetes
  • CI/CD (GitLab CI/CD)
  • Tests unitaires (JUnit, Mockito)
  • Tests front (Vue Test Utils)
  • DDD / Clean Architecture
  • Méthodologie Agile / Scrum

Informations complémentaires

Vous êtes rigoureux, créatif, curieux et vous aimez travailler en équipe et monter en compétence dans un environnement dynamique. Les métiers du service vous animent et vous souhaitez évoluer dans un environnement convivial, rejoignez-nous !

Avis de confidentialité